Seasoned investment banker to enhance coverage of the Transportation and Logistics sector
NEW YORK – Wells Fargo Securities, the investment banking and capital markets business of Wells Fargo & Company (NYSE: WFC), announced today that Christopher Wofford has joined the Industrials Investment Banking group as managing director, covering the transportation and logistics sector. He is based in New York, reporting to Jessica Gray, managing director and head of transportation and logistics coverage.
“Chris brings more than 25 years of investment banking experience, a majority of which has been in the transportation and logistics sector,” stated Gray. “The depth and breadth of his relationships, coupled with his expertise advising on significant M&A and corporate finance transactions, will position us for continued success as we deepen and strengthen our Industrials Investment Banking franchise.”
The transportation and logistics sector is a subsector of the Industrials Investment Banking group, which is led by John Church. Leveraging its advisory and capital markets expertise, together with its significant capital commitment, the Industrials Investment Banking group has completed more than 500 transactions since 2017 and served as advisor or lead bank to many important companies in the industry.
Prior to joining Wells Fargo, Wofford served as head of transportation and logistics at Robert W. Baird. Previously, he held senior leadership positions at Macquarie Capital, Bank of America, and Bear Stearns. He received a B.A. from Oberlin College and an M.B.A. from the University of Chicago.
About Wells Fargo Securities
Wells Fargo Securities delivers a comprehensive set of capital markets and advisory products and services, including public debt and equity origination and distribution, investment research, interest rate, commodity and equity risk hedging, mergers and acquisitions advice, prime services, structured lending facilities, foreign exchange services, and municipal bond origination. Wells Fargo Securities consists of nearly 5,000 team members in more than 40 offices across North America, Europe and Asia.
About Wells Fargo
Wells Fargo & Company (NYSE: WFC) is a diversified, community-based financial services company with $1.9 trillion in assets. Wells Fargo’s vision is to satisfy our customers’ financial needs and help them succeed financially. Founded in 1852 and headquartered in San Francisco, Wells Fargo provides banking, investments, mortgage, and consumer and commercial finance through 8,200 locations, 13,000 ATMs, the internet (wellsfargo.com) and mobile banking, and has offices in 42 countries and territories to support customers who conduct business in the global economy. With approximately 265,000 team members, Wells Fargo serves one in three households in the United States. Wells Fargo & Company was ranked No. 25 on Fortune’s 2017 rankings of America’s largest corporations. News, insights and perspectives from Wells Fargo are also available at Wells Fargo Stories.
